Business and Economy Roundup - May 14, 2008

Kazakhstan plans to simplify complex trading rules

(Reuters) - Kazakhstan announced plans on Tuesday to simplify by next year its customs regulations, which have been criticised by domestic producers and labelled by the World Bank as the world’s most complicated…

Kazakhstan’s Jan-April industrial growth slows

(Reuters) - Kazakh industrial growth slowed in the first 4 months of 2008 as copper, steel and iron ore output shrank in key industrial regions and oil production registered a decline in April, official data showed on Tuesday…

New KASE listing rules to come into force on June 1

(Interfax) - The State Agency for Regulation of Operations by the Regional Financial Center of Almaty (RFCA) has drafted new listing rules for the Kazakhstan Stock Exchange (KASE)…

Kazakh government sets up National Medical Holding

(Interfax) - The Kazakh government has announced establishing of the National Medical Holding in Astana…
